Transaction 31469599f5bc2827b02092476f5d1c98d9672f74f0746973b5605aa7a2c2546f

2 Input
2 Outputs
  • 31469599f5bc2827b02092476f5d1c98d9672f74f0746973b5605aa7a2c2546f:0
  • value  1062776
    address  19LrQURSgwPsJY6k6uj41eSzPkybSP4f7g
  • 31469599f5bc2827b02092476f5d1c98d9672f74f0746973b5605aa7a2c2546f:1
  • value  24280804
    address  1JvwFNQa12VBKWyy88ytC2VGL3SBdhH89P